Growing cities face mounting challenges

City living is proving pretty popular. The proportion of people living in urban areas in 1950 was a bit less than one-third. Today, it's more than half. By 2050, two-thirds of the global population will call a city home - a complete reversal of the situation 100 years earlier. The health and happiness of these people, and the world's responses to the specific challenges faced by city-dwellers, are therefore central to the future prospects of humanity.

Charlotte the consctruction robot tries to build the future on earth and beyond - Yanko Design

Charlotte is the product of innovative minds combining Crest Robotics' advanced robotics with Earthbuilt Technology's unique extrusion and compaction systems. The result is a fully autonomous, spider-like robot that is lightweight and highly adaptable. Charlotte delivers a construction solution that is affordable, fast, and low in carbon emissions. She offers answers to both space-age challenges and real-world housing demands.
